Job summary

Propak Systems Ltd. is seeking a Jr. Structural Designer in Cambridge, ON. The role focuses on drafting civil/structural drawings for oil and gas process facilities, including modules, racks, platforms, and foundations. You will collaborate with engineers and checkers to ensure accuracy and adherence to project specifications.

Ideal candidates have an engineering drafting diploma, AutoCAD proficiency, and a willingness to learn and grow in a fast-paced environment within Propak's design teams.

Description

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Use knowledge of steel structures, pipe racks, pipe supports, platforms, stairways, concrete slabs, foundation details, rebar, and piling details to layout and design all types of civil and structural drawings used in oil and gas process equipment and petrochemical plant facilities
  • Design and draft civil/structural drawings including module skid bases, pipe racks, pipe supports, platforms, rigid frame buildings, large structures, and other structural supports
  • Complete aspects of civil/structural design and drafting in compliance with project scopes, client specifications, standards, and applicable codes and regulations
  • Ensure drawings are dimensionally clear, complete, and correct
  • Manage design information and assemble checking packages
  • Calculate civil/structural components and pre-order materials
  • Gain full understanding of project scopes and schedules
  • Obtain and manage design specifics from Engineering and other disciplines
  • Collaborate with Civil/Structural Checkers, Fabrication Shop, Field Construction Management personnel, and Project and Mechanical Engineering
  • Assist with design efforts from Propak’s foreign drafting office
  • Create layout drawings and detailing of structural modules
  • Produce civil/structural isometrics
  • Produce fabrication drawings
  • Assist design leads and provide back-up in their absence
  • Attend meetings and model reviews to discuss design aspects
  • Works with and answers questions from Fabrication Shop
